Black women further experience “hair bias” — whereby one in five black women feel pressure to keep their hair straight for work, according to a 2016 study by the perception institute in the us. We love a good topknot (they’re cute even when messy and keep pesky tresses tamed away), but an updo that’s too tight will weaken, break and even yank out your strands.
